#d7d133 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d7d133 is composed of 84.3% red, 82%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2.8% magenta, 76.3%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 57.8 degrees, a saturation of 67.2% and a lightness of 52.2%. #d7d133 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ff66 with #afa300.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#d7d133 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d7d133 has RGB values of R:215, G:209,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.03, Y:0.76,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14143795.
